Immunohistochemical staining of human Alzheimer's disease hippocampus tissue using anti-Amyloid Beta antibody, 6E10 Anti-Amyloid Beta staining of paraffin embedded human hippocampus affected by Alzheimer's disease using the rmeric version of 6E10 (orb1671902). Antigen retreival was acheived by microwaving in citrate buffer (pH6)- followed by blocking with protein block serum-free buffer. Primary antibody incubation with orb1671902 was carried out at 4 ug/ml for 30 minutes. Samples were then incubated with an anti-r HRP secondary antibody for 20 mins followed by Ddiaminobenzidine - and counter-staining with haemotoxylin. Staining of amyloid plaques in the parahippocampal gyrus may be observed. Recommended concentration- 2-4 ug/ml.
Western Blot using anti-Amyloid beta antibody 6E10. Human brain cerebral cortex (A)- frontal cortex (B) and cerebellum (C) lysate samples (35ug protein in RIPA buffer) were resolved on a 10% SDS PAGE gel and blots probed with the chimeric rsion of 6E10 (orb1671902) at 0.3 ug/ml before detection using an anti-rondary antibody. A primary incubation of 1h was used and protein was detected by chemiluminescence. The expected band size for Amyloid beta is ~35kDa- though this protein is known to form SDS-resistant low-molecular weight oligomers as seen in this blot. orb1671902 successfully detected aggregate human Amyloid beta in human brain cerebral cortex- frontal cortex and cerebellum lysate samples.
